Method: The research sample included 104 rehabilitation staff in public and private rehabilitation centers. In this cross sectional descriptive analytic study the GHQ-28 questionnaire and an adapted version of the Hackman & Oldham questionnaire were used to collect data. Results: The findings revealed that in terms of job characteristics, the dimensions of skill variety, task identity, task significance and feedback had a negative correlation with mental health, such that with increase in the scores of job characteristics and it’s dimensions, the scores in mental health decreased, indicating a better status of mental health in rehabilitation staff. Regression analysis showed that the dimensions of task significance and feedback had higher explanatory power for mental health. Discussion: Considering the above results it can be concluded that significant correlation exists between job characteristics and mental health in rehabilitation staff.
